Company Profile

Division 16 Corporation was founded in February 2006 by Mr. Carlos Rodríguez, PE. The company is a second-generation business with over 25 years of experience dedicated to electrical & general construction services. In the last 8 years, Division 16 Corporation has completed vast contracts in residential, commercial, institutional, industrial, infrastructure, and energy projects. As a diverse Contractor, our organization is characterized by our highly competent staff, our strong commitment to clients, and the promptness with which we achieve their goals.

Associated General Contractors of America

Division 16 has been a member of the Associated General Contractors of America, Puerto Rico Chapter since 2006. Division 16 is an active member and has collaborated and sponsored many AGC activities. Among them are AGC Golf (which proceeds go to the AGC scholarship fund that awards over $20,000 per year in scholarships to AGC members’ engineering students) and AGC Build-Up and On-Site Programs (which provide an interactive introduction to the construction industry to students in 5th, 6th, 7th and 8th grade in over 10 schools). Our President, Carlos A. Rodriguez is currently a Board of Director’s member of AGC, Puerto Rico Chapter.

U.S. Small Business Administration 8(a) Certified

Division 16 is an SBA 8(a) certified contractor since 2011. Our company’s disciplined administrative efforts along with our commitment to quality work and service provided us with the opportunity to become SBA 8(a) certified. Our current goal is to expand our federal construction services in Puerto Rico and the State of Louisiana, where we have established a Bona Fide office.

Disadvantaged Business Enterprise

Division 16 was awarded Disadvantaged Business Enterprise (DBE) Certification on May 2014. Our firm’s eligibility is under the specialty areas of Electrical Contractor (NAICS 238210), and Mechanical Contractors (NAICS 238220). Our Certification will permit negotiation with agencies under the Highway and Transportation Authority in the construction and transportation activities developed with federal assistance. Division 16 Corporation will be able to help contractors and government agencies meet mandatory participation rates established for working with small and disadvantaged businesses on federally funded projects. Obtaining this Certification has been an important part of our efforts to help our clients meet their business objectives. Our goal to achieve and maintain our DBE Certification is an important and current component of our overall business strategy. In November 2014 we received DBE certifications with the State of Louisiana DOT, the City of New Orleans, and all LAUCP related programs.
